Sundays have changed. When many of us<br />

were growing up, most shops were shut, as<br />

the law required them to be. Substantially<br />

more people attended church, and the<br />

expectation was that it would be a day of<br />

‘rest’, although plenty of activity went on -<br />

car washing, cooking roast dinners, playing<br />

football etc. Pubs were open, but only during<br />

strict licensing hours. Although there’s been<br />

a huge shift since the Sunday Trading Act of<br />

1994, it occurred to us it’s not always clear<br />

what’s open in <strong>Lewes</strong> and when. We’ve been<br />

doing some investigating to provide a helpful<br />

Sunday opening guide. But we also explore<br />

what else you might get up to on this day.<br />

Since even though it may have lost some of<br />

its status as ‘special’, we still have a soft spot<br />

for the dream of a perfect Sunday.<br />
